For first-year undergraduates, full-time tuition ranges from ₦190,000 to ₦241,000, while part-time is ₦122,000 to ₦137,000. Returning undergraduates pay ₦78,000 (full-time) or ₦90,000 (part-time) per session. Graduate students pay ₦241,000 (full-time) or ₦141,000 (part-time). In addition to these base fees, all students are required to pay a mandatory Technology Fee of ₦49,000 and a Student Activity Fee of ₦19,000 per session.

Direct Entry candidates must choose UNIPORT as their first choice and possess an OND/HND with at least Upper Credit, an NCE with Merit, or a minimum of two A-Level/JUPEB passes in relevant subjects. DE applicants must also participate in the university's screening exercise.
UNIPORT conducts a mandatory physical Computer-Based Test (CBT) Post-UTME screening. Registration is done entirely online via Remita payment of ₦2,000. Candidates must bring only a clear copy of their printed Photo Card and a pen to the screening venue. Electronic gadgets (phones, smartwatches, etc.) and parents/guardians are strictly prohibited on campus during the exercise. Uploading O'Level results to JAMB CAPS is mandatory for admission consideration.
As a top-tier Federal University in the Niger Delta, UNIPORT uses a highly regimented physical CBT screening to filter its massive applicant pool. The 150 baseline cut-off merely grants portal access; actual admission into competitive faculties like Medicine, Nursing, Engineering, and Computing requires exceptionally high JAMB and CBT aggregates. Furthermore, administrative oversightssuch as failing to upload O'Level results to JAMB CAPS or bringing prohibited electronic gadgets to the screeningresult in automatic forfeiture of admission.

Hostel accommodation is not available to Industrial Training (IT) or Teaching Practice students mostly 300-Level since they're only partially present on campus during that session.
UNIPORT's campus is organized into three large interconnected zones along the East-West Road in Choba Choba Park, Delta Park, and Abuja Park. Confirm which park your faculty and assigned hostel are in before making off-campus plans.
UNIPORT hostels fall into four categories: General hostels (open to any student, split into separate male and female halls), Departmental hostels (reserved for students of specific departments), SUG hostels (reserved for elected Student Union Government officials), and Sports hostels (reserved for members of university sports teams).
Hostel age and condition vary meaningfully across halls, which roughly tracks the pricing tiers above. The TETFUND & NNPC Hostel (the highest-priced tier) is a purpose-built, 224-capacity block completed in 2023 by NEPL (an NNPC subsidiary) specifically to ease a documented accommodation shortage at the time, UNIPORT reported over 41,000 students living off-campus. Some older halls, including the Aminu Kano Hostel (mid-priced tier), have drawn public criticism over deteriorated conditions as recently as August 2025, with students and alumni citing health concerns. In response, the university began a session-wide replacement of worn mattresses across all halls starting May 2025, and the Niger Delta Development Commission (NDDC) separately pledged in March 2025 to fund further new hostel capacity. In short: newer, purpose-built halls are generally in better condition and cost more; older halls are cheaper but more likely to need repair worth factoring into which hostel tier you choose, not just the price difference alone.
Hostel allocation is subject to periodic review a November 2025 university memo revoked some previously-granted allocations following an audit of available spaces, and restricted remaining spots strictly to first-year students via a dedicated application email (accommodation.request@uniport.edu.ng), on a first-come, first-served basis.
⚠ UNIPORT's own official communications warn students directly: do not respond to any third-party request or arrangement claiming to offer hostel accommodation outside official university channels. Verify all accommodation information only through the Registrar or the university's Accommodation Committee.

The University of Port Harcourt (UNIPORT), established in 1975 in Choba, Rivers State, is a prestigious federal institution highly regarded across Nigeria. Often called 'Unique UNIPORT', the university is strategically located in the oil-rich Niger Delta region, which has heavily influenced its global reputation in petroleum engineering, environmental sciences, and geosciences through specialized centers like the Institute of Petroleum Studies (IPS). The university boasts deeply rooted historical faculties, including the College of Health Sciences established in 1979, and rapidly expanding modern faculties like the Faculty of Communication and Media Studies established in 2021.
UNIPORT offers a highly dynamic campus lifestyle defined by its vibrant student community, rigorous academic schedule, and extensive multi-campus layout in Choba. The university is famous for producing self-reliant graduates, top-tier athletes (dominating the Nigerian University Games), and highly sought-after professionals in the medical and engineering sectors.

UNIPORT has two massive traps you must avoid. First, the financial scam: 'Unique UNIPORT' is one of the only universities in Nigeria that has completely ABOLISHED the acceptance fee. If any agent or portal link demands an acceptance fee, it is 100% a scam. You pay your standard school fees directly. However, budget wiselyon top of your ₦190k-₦241k freshers tuition, there is a mandatory 'hidden' ₦49,000 Technology Fee and ₦19,000 Activity Fee. Secondly, their Post-UTME screening is brutal on administration. If there is even a slight mismatch or misspelling in your name arrangement across your JAMB, WAEC, and Birth Certificate, the physical screening officers will automatically disqualify you.
You cannot survive UNIPORT without understanding its geography. The university is geographically divided into three massive, interconnected 'Parks' along the East-West Road in Choba: Choba Park, Delta Park, and Abuja Park. You must know exactly which park your faculty is located in before hunting for accommodation. On-campus hostels are highly subsidized but extremely competitive. If you live off-campus, the primary student communities are Aluu, Ozuoba, and Choba town. Security is a major lifestyle factor in Port Harcourt; always avoid late-night trekking along the East-West road and stick to the campus shuttles. Finally, UNIPORT is the undisputed king of the Nigerian University Games (NUGA). If you are a talented athlete, participating in campus sports is one of the fastest ways to network and gain institutional support.
